Shaheen Afridi dropped from Pakistan Test squad What’s the whole case?
The Pakistan Cricket Board (PCB) has not named Shaheen Afridi in the squad for the upcoming Test series against South Africa. This news has come as a shock to the Pakistani cricket fans.
The PCB claims that Shaheen Afridi is being rested under their workload management, so that he remains in his best fitness for the ICC Champions Trophy 2025.
But is it just a matter of management? A lot of people think there’s something more to it. Shaheen Afridi hasn’t been in the best of form in the last few months.
He was left out of the last two Tests against England, while Babar Azam and Naseem Shah were recalled. This was not liked by many cricket fans and experts.
However, Shaheen Afridi’s performance has been severely affected since a knee injury during the tour of Sri Lanka in July 2022.
He has played just a few Test matches and picked up 17 wickets at an average of 45.47. It will be interesting to see if he can make a comeback in the home Test series against West Indies in January.
Shoaib Akhtar’s statement
Shoaib Akhtar said that if he was in the Pakistan Cricket Board, he would have directly told Shaheen Afridi that he has to bowl 150 overs. He also said that if any player had refused, his central contract would have been cancelled immediately.
Akhtar believes that Shaheen Afridi is Pakistan’s top fast bowler and there should be a proper conversation with him. He clearly said that if a player is being dropped from the team, he should be asked whether he wants to play or not.
